How much does it cost to rent a home in South Shore?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
South Shore 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,842 | $1,895 | $5,500 |
South Shore 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,718 | $2,200 | $10,000+ |
South Shore 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$5,766 | $2,800 | $10,000+ |
South Shore 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$7,005 | $4,250 | $10,000+ |
South Shore 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$6,000 | $6,000 | $6,000 |

Frequently Asked Questions about South Shore
What type of rentals are currently available in South Shore?
There are currently 2015 Apartments for Rent in South Shore, MA with pricing that ranges from $800 to $16,506. There are also 460 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in South Shore ranging from $950 to $30,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in South Shore?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in South Shore ranges from $950 to $30,000 with an average monthly rent of $4,274.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in South Shore?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in South Shore range from $875 to $16,506,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$2,200 to $12,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$2,800 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$1,000.
